Description
Applied Clay Science is an international publication medium for research papers, reviews, and resource
and technical notes in the field of applied clay science and technology in a broad sense. The journal covers items such as: - Clay characterisation related to optimum industrial utilisation - Clay product preparation, including such topics
as mineral extraction, mineral processing and modification of clay properties - Chemical, mineralogical, geochemical and physical
properties and behaviour of clay minerals related to applications in the industrial production of: ceramics, construction materials,
refractories, fillers and carriers (paper, paint, rubber, plastics, insecticides, animal food) - The role of clays and clay minerals
as process aids: catalytic uses, adsorptive applications, filtering and refining media, slurry uses (drilling muds, etc.), bounding
and pelletising applications, foundry moulding - Influence of clay composition and fabric on permeability and reservoir properties
- Geotechnical applications of clays and clay minerals
- Agricultural application such as the influence of
clays on soil structure, fertility and water requirements - Environmental applications of clay science such as radioactive
waste disposal, and water engineering - Justifications of quality requirements of clays and clay minerals.
